Cocktail reception: Biohydrogen is produced in high yield from cellulosic materials and water in a one‐pot process catalyzed by up to 14 enzymes and one coenzyme. This assembly of enzymes results in non‐natural catabolic pathways. These spontaneous reactions are conducted under modest reaction conditions (32 °C and atmospheric pressure).magnified image
